Title: NGO formed to save Kelana Jaya Park
Date: 03-Jul-2005
Category: River Care Programme
Source/Author: The Malay Mail: Sangeetha Nair

Yet another Non-Governmental Organisation has been launched here and this time to save a green lung in Kelana Jaya. The “Friends of Kelana Jaya Park” was launched to ask the State Government to gazette the Taman Tasik Bandaran Kelana Jaya as a recreational park.

The Friends of Kelana Jaya Park was launched by Petaling Jaya Municipal Council President Datuk Ahmad Termizi Puteh at the boat house in the park. He said the council will look into the NGO’s appeal to gazette the park.

“Besides saving the lake from future development, we also want MPPJ to look into the cleanliness of the lake,” said Lake Restoration Work Project committee president Datuk Dr Wong Sai How.

He said that the quality of water in the lake was bad because of the dirty water that flows into it from the drains in the vicinity. He also said the lake is popular among Kelana Jaya folk who like to fish, jog and relax in the park in the evenings and during their free time.

The event was jointly organised by MPPJ and Global Environment Centre.
Besides the launch, a nature hunt contest and an exhibition on nature and the environment were also
held.
